Transaction 16573ca27325c99a16989c32a81d0fd8f39d8a926ea01a526fdc0544098cc2b2

1 Input
2 Outputs
  • 16573ca27325c99a16989c32a81d0fd8f39d8a926ea01a526fdc0544098cc2b2:0
  • value  3073375
    address  36nk5QB6VfTiRLjqNZFUEyPpeYsrKMoBJ7
  • 16573ca27325c99a16989c32a81d0fd8f39d8a926ea01a526fdc0544098cc2b2:1
  • value  1329366
    address  3CK4HqbjaTFTz4DfbiXTYgXqBx9kMWY68n